What are the risks and benefits of doing therapy?
Risks can include worsened moods as you wade through experiences before integrating and balancing emotionally. Benefits can include behaviors aligning with core values, eventually feeling emotional balance, lightness, and ease.
Additionally, what you might consider a risk (loss) and a benefit (gain) include the changes you make due to your growth. Those changes could include breaking up with a partner who doesn’t ‘fit’ anymore or falling out with a friend who continually disrespects you.

What is coaching vs. therapy?
Coaching is more directional, instructional, and goal- and results-based. Skills are implemented and practiced to build momentum and lasting observable change.
Therapy is a space to explore thoughts, feelings, and challenges in a safe, confidential setting. Gently inquiry is provided where insight can grow, feelings can be felt and new approaches implemented.
